Menopause is defined as the time in a woman’s life when her menstrual periods cease, marking the end of her reproductive years. This transition typically occurs between the ages of 45 and 55, although it can happen earlier or later. Menopause is divided into three phases:
During menopause, a woman’s body undergoes significant hormonal changes. The most notable change is the decrease in the production of estrogen and progesterone, two hormones crucial for regulating the menstrual cycle and maintaining reproductive health. These hormonal fluctuations can lead to various physical and emotional changes that impact intimacy and libido.

If you find that your sex drive has declined during menopause, consider the following troubleshooting tips:
Vaginal dryness is a common issue during menopause. Using water-based or silicone-based lubricants can enhance comfort during intercourse.
Setting the mood can help spark intimacy. Dim the lights, play soft music, or engage in relaxing activities with your partner to foster connection.
Investing time in foreplay can enhance arousal and make intimacy more enjoyable, even if libido is lower than before.
Sex therapists or counselors specializing in sexual health can provide tailored advice and strategies to help improve your intimacy and libido.
Some women find that alternative therapies such as acupuncture, herbal supplements, or mindfulness practices can help alleviate menopause symptoms and enhance sexual desire.
